Are you a skilled and compassionate Registered Nurse ready to step into a leadership role? We’re looking for an RN Supervisor to oversee and elevate clinical services in our dynamic family medicine practice!

In this vital role, you’ll provide hands-on patient care while ensuring an efficient workflow of our back office team at the Santa Monica Family Health Center, an outpatient primary and specialty care clinic. Responsibilities include, but are not limited to:

  • Performing patient assessment, care, and education to pediatric and adult patients in a clinical/urgent care setting
  • Supervising and training clinic nursing staff
  • Working closely with physicians to manage patient care; triage phone and in-basket messages for providers
  • Collaborate with the Practice Manager and Clinical Director to ensure seamless clinical operations
  • Planning and adjusting staffing to meet operational needs efficiently
  • Responsible for the management of the Quality Assurance and audit process; responsible for ordering clinic supplies and medications
